Organization Overview
Exodus Lending is a nonprofit founded in 2014 with a mission to work with financially excluded Minnesotans to advance economic justice through consumer lending, community organizing, and advocacy. We strive to create a financial system where everyone - particularly those who’ve been historically and systemically excluded - can access, protect, and build wealth. Through our small dollar lending programs - in particular, our flagship 0% interest Predatory Debt Refinancing program - we extend credit and capital to communities throughout Minnesota.

Exodus Lending is actively growing to expand its programming across Minnesota, including working to become a certified Community Development Financial Institution (CDFI). As an equity-centered organization with a small and hybrid team, collaboration and open communication is essential.


Learn more about our open Loan Servicing Coordinator position:

This Loan Servicing Coordinator will collaborate with the existing Loan Servicing Coordinator to serve all enrolled borrowers (“Participants”) throughout repayment on their loan(s). The position ensures a high standard of quality for all loan data, including payment entry and regular communication with participants. Given the high level of engagement with participants who have historically been shut out of mainstream lending, this role exemplifies patience, empathy, and kindness in their approach and is someone who is willing to build relationships and help participants navigate Exodus Lending’s program.
